Understanding Standing Rotation: A Core Movement
Standing rotation refers to the movement of the trunk and spine around its vertical axis while in an upright position. This seemingly simple action is a cornerstone of human movement, integral to countless daily activities, from reaching for an object behind you to turning your body to look over your shoulder. Beyond its everyday utility, standing rotation is a critical component in many sports and athletic endeavors, demanding coordinated effort from various muscle groups and precise control of the spine. Unlike seated rotation, the standing variation additionally challenges balance and engages the lower body to stabilize the movement.
Key Anatomical Structures Involved
Effective standing rotation relies on the synergistic action of multiple anatomical regions:
- Spine: The thoracic (mid-back) spine is designed for the greatest degree of rotation, while the lumbar (lower back) spine has very limited rotational capacity. Understanding this distinction is crucial for safe and effective execution.
- Core Musculature:
- Obliques (Internal and External): These are the primary movers for trunk rotation, working synergistically to rotate the torso.
- Transversus Abdominis: Provides deep core stability, acting as a natural corset.
- Rectus Abdominis: While primarily a flexor, it contributes to core stability during rotational movements.
- Erector Spinae: Supports spinal extension and stability.
- Hips and Pelvis: The hips provide a stable base for the torso to rotate upon, and their ability to remain relatively stable or move in a controlled manner is key to isolating spinal rotation.
- Shoulder Girdle: The arms often accompany the trunk's rotation, influencing the range of motion and the muscles recruited.
Primary Benefits of Incorporating Standing Rotation
Integrating standing rotation into your fitness regimen yields significant advantages across various domains of physical health and performance:
- Improved Core Strength and Stability: Standing rotation directly challenges and strengthens the oblique muscles, which are vital for controlling rotational forces and providing dynamic stability to the trunk. A strong core acts as a resilient foundation, supporting all movements.
- Enhanced Spinal Mobility and Health: Regular, controlled rotation helps maintain and improve the flexibility of the thoracic spine, where most of the body's rotational movement should originate. This can prevent stiffness, promote nutrient exchange within spinal discs, and reduce the risk of compensatory movements in the less mobile lumbar spine.
- Increased Rotational Power and Athletic Performance: Many sports (e.g., golf, tennis, baseball, throwing, striking martial arts) are inherently rotational. Training standing rotation directly translates to increased power output in these activities by improving the efficiency of the kinetic chain, allowing for greater force transfer from the ground up through the core to the extremities.
- Better Posture and Reduced Back Pain: A strong, mobile core contributes to better postural alignment. By strengthening the muscles responsible for trunk control, standing rotation can alleviate undue stress on the lumbar spine, often a source of chronic low back pain, and encourage a more upright and balanced posture.
- Enhanced Functional Movement and Activities of Daily Living (ADLs): From turning to pick up a child, reaching into a car's back seat, or simply walking and reacting to environmental stimuli, standing rotation is fundamental. Improving this movement pattern makes everyday tasks easier, safer, and more efficient.
- Improved Balance and Proprioception: Performing rotational movements while standing challenges and enhances balance. The body's proprioceptive system (its sense of position and movement in space) is refined as it learns to control the torso's rotation while maintaining equilibrium, especially beneficial for older adults or those recovering from injury.
- Injury Prevention: A robust and mobile core, capable of effectively absorbing and generating rotational forces, is crucial for injury prevention. It protects the spine from excessive twisting, particularly during unexpected movements or high-impact activities, by distributing stress more effectively across muscle groups rather than concentrating it on vulnerable joints or ligaments.
Considerations for Effective and Safe Standing Rotation
To maximize benefits and minimize risk, proper technique is paramount:
- Focus on Thoracic Rotation: Emphasize rotation originating from the mid-back, keeping the hips relatively stable or moving minimally, and avoiding excessive twisting of the lumbar spine, which is prone to injury from rotation.
- Controlled Movement: Perform rotations slowly and deliberately, avoiding jerky motions that can strain muscles or joints.
- Engage the Core: Actively brace your abdominal muscles throughout the movement to stabilize the spine.
- Listen to Your Body: Only rotate within a comfortable range of motion. Do not force the movement beyond your current flexibility.
- Progression: Start with unweighted standing rotations, gradually adding light resistance (e.g., light dumbbells, medicine balls, resistance bands) as strength and control improve.
